Vanilla paste


Print:
4

Ingredients

0 g

Vanilla paste

  • 5 --- vanilla beans
  • 100 grams sugar, Raw is good
  • 110 grams water

Recipe's preparation

  1. Cut vanilla beans into 2-3 pieces each. Mill in Thermomix speed 9 for 30 seconds, scrape side with a rubber spatula and repeat.

    Add sugar and mill on speed 9 for 10 seconds. Scrape down sides.

    Add water and cook at 100 speed 1 for 15min mc off. You want the liquid to reduce.

    Wait until the paste is completely cool and blend at speed 8 for 20 seconds, scrape and repeat.

    Pour into a glass jar with a secure lid.

    Makes 170grams
